I know Stagecoach Transportation of El Paso has operating authority in Mexico. Whether they actually use it I don't know. As for Munoz Trucking, we only send our trailers into Mexico. We also do some transloading at our warehouse on the yard between our trailers, other us carriers, and Mexican carriers.
The Mexican highway system is at a level ours was back in the early 60s when the interstate system was still being built.

I've done it before...years ago. Once you get through the border towns, a lot of it seems like the open range roads in Texas and New Mexico. The thing is, you have to watch out for the people walking across the road just as much as you do the cattle.
If you're going to have problems in Mexico, it will be in the border towns. That's where all the smuggling and illegal activities funnel through.
